Exosomes can be isolated from a variety of sources, including stem cells, immune cells, and cancer cells, and can be used as a therapeutic agent to treat a range of diseases.
The technology typically involves the isolation and purification of exosomes from a donor cell source, followed by characterization and functional validation of the isolated exosomes. Various techniques can be used for exosome isolation, including ultracentrifugation, size-exclusion chromatography, and precipitation methods.
Once isolated and purified, exosomes can be modified to enhance their therapeutic efficacy or to target specific cells or tissues. For example, exosomes can be loaded with therapeutic molecules such as small interfering RNA (siRNA) or microRNA (miRNA) to deliver these molecules to target cells. Exosomes can also be engineered to express specific proteins or peptides on their surface to target specific cells or tissues.
